    The ODI World Cup 2023 is anticipated to be the standout sports event of the year, and India is poised to host this grand spectacle. Former Indian captain Sourav Ganguly has unveiled his selected ODI squad for the upcoming ICC Men’s Cricket World Cup 2023. Ganguly’s choices reflect a robust batting lineup for the Indian team, featuring Rohit Sharma, Shubman Gill, and Ishan Kishan at the top order, along with experienced middle-order stalwarts like Virat Kohli, KL Rahul, Shreyas Iyer, and Suryakumar Yadav.

    Ganguly’s squad includes KL Rahul and Shreyas Iyer, both returning from injuries, with their match fitness yet to be established. The former captain opted for Kishan and Rahul as potential wicketkeepers, while designating Hardik Pandya as the vice-captain. The spin all-rounder options comprise Ravindra Jadeja and Akshar Patel, while Kuldeep Yadav holds the role of the sole specialist spinner.

    While not initially selecting Tilak Varma and Yuzvendra Chahal, Ganguly affirmed that they would be the immediate replacements in case of any injuries. “I’ll always pick Chahal. I’ll always pick wrist spinners, I don’t know what the selectors think but I’d always pick wrist spinners,” he emphasized.

    Ganguly underlined the significance of combining youth and experience, stating, “A good team is a mixture of youth and experience. You need the flamboyance of youth, the fearlessness of youth along with the seasoned campaigners like Rohit, Virat, Rahul, Jadeja, and Pandya.”

    Appreciating the team’s strength, Ganguly noted, “Bumrah is back, which makes the team even stronger. The bowling attack is very good – Shami, Bumrah, Siraj. You can’t get a better fast bowling attack. And the spin, Jadeja, the wrist spinner.”

    The World Cup is set to commence on October 5, with a match between 2019 finalists England and New Zealand at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ad. The tournament will conclude with the final at the same venue on November 19.
